The Importance Of Monitoring Core Temperature Remotely

In today’s technologically advanced world, monitoring core body temperature remotely has become a vital tool in various industries. From healthcare to athletics, keeping track of an individual’s core temp can provide valuable insights into their overall health and performance. With the advent of innovative technologies, remote monitoring of core temperature has become easier and more accessible than ever before.

One of the key benefits of remote monitoring is the ability to continuously track an individual’s core temperature without requiring them to be physically present. This is particularly useful in situations where frequent measurements are necessary, such as during intense physical activities or in medical settings where patients need constant monitoring. By utilizing a core temp remote monitor, healthcare professionals, coaches, and researchers can conveniently collect real-time data without disrupting the individual’s activities.

For athletes, monitoring core body temperature during practice or competition can be crucial for performance optimization and injury prevention. By measuring changes in core temp, coaches and trainers can identify early signs of heat exhaustion or dehydration, allowing them to take immediate action to prevent more serious health issues. Additionally, monitoring core temperature can help athletes tailor their training regimens to maximize performance and recovery, ensuring they are operating at their peak condition.

In healthcare settings, remote monitoring of core temperature can be a game-changer for patients with certain medical conditions. For individuals with chronic illnesses or those recovering from surgery, continuous monitoring of core temp can provide valuable insights into their recovery progress and overall well-being. This data can help healthcare providers make informed decisions about treatment plans and interventions, ultimately leading to better patient outcomes.

The advancements in wearable sensor technology have made remote monitoring of core temperature more convenient and user-friendly than ever before. Devices such as smart thermometers and wearable patches can seamlessly collect data on core temp and transmit it to a mobile app or cloud-based platform for easy access and analysis. This allows both individuals and caregivers to monitor core body temperature in real time, providing immediate feedback and alerts when abnormal readings are detected.

In addition to healthcare and athletics, remote monitoring of core temperature has applications in various other industries as well. For example, in industrial settings where workers are exposed to extreme temperatures, monitoring core temp can help prevent heat-related illnesses and accidents. By equipping employees with wearable devices that track core temperature, employers can ensure their safety and well-being while on the job.

Furthermore, in military and defense applications, remote monitoring of core temperature can be crucial for ensuring the health and performance of soldiers in challenging environments. By continuously monitoring core temp, military personnel can be alerted to potential heat stress or hypothermia, allowing them to take appropriate measures to stay safe and operational in the field.
